
video {
  width: 100%;
}
.w90{width: 90%;margin: 0 auto;}
.xmjj{position: relative;overflow: hidden;margin-top: 60px;}
.abtxt{overflow: hidden;padding-top: 180px;}
.xmjj .fl{width: 36%;margin-left: 3%;}
.gsjjwz h4{
  font-size: 24px;
  color: #1d94e9;
  margin-top: 60px;
  margin-bottom: 5px;
  font-weight: bold;
}
.gsjjwz{width: 30%;line-height: 190%;color: #898989;}
.gsjjwz a{background: #1d94e9;color: #fff;padding: 10px 10px;margin-top: 60px;width: 180px;text-align: center;border-radius: 5px}
.cfpic{width: 30%;margin-top: 42px;}
.cfpic img{width: 1000%;}
.about_type {width: 16%;}
.about_type ul{overflow: hidden;margin: 60px auto;}
.about_type ul li{float: left;width: 100%;text-align: center;border-bottom: 1px solid #1d94e9;margin-bottom: 20px;padding-bottom: 20px;}
.about_type ul li em{color: #1d94e9;font-weight: bold;}
.about_type ul li p{color: #1d94e9;}
.about_type ul li h2{color: #1d94e9;}
.sycp{padding-top: 130px;overflow: hidden;}
.tit2{color: #1d94e9;font-size: 54px;text-transform: uppercase;line-height:53px}
.tit2 i{display: block;font-style: normal;font-weight: bold;color: #fff;}
.tit2 b{font-weight: normal;color: #fff;}


.tit22 i{display: block;font-style: normal;font-weight: bold;color: #1d94e9;}
.tit22 b{font-weight: normal;color: #1d94e9;}

.sycp .fl{width: 30%;}
.sycp .fl p{margin-top: 30px;margin-bottom: 30px;}
.sycp .fl ul li {display: inline-block;width: 48%;background: #e4e4e4;margin-top: 10px;text-align: center}

.sycp .fl ul li a{width: 100%;background: #e4e4e4;padding: 10px 0;text-align: center}

.sycp .fl ul li:hover a{background: #1d94e9;color: #fff;}


.sycp{width: 68%;}

.syyyly {position: relative;margin: 90px auto 0 auto;}
.syyyly .tit2{position: absolute;left: 20px;top: 10%;z-index: 99;width: 90%;color: #fff;}
.syyyly p{font-size: 20px;width: 100%;color: #fff;line-height: 23px;margin-top: 20px;line-height: 190%}
.syyyly .tit2 img{float: right;padding-top: 6%;}

.tab2{position: relative;}
.tab-hd2 { background:rgba(0, 100, 187, 0.874); overflow:hidden; zoom:1;width: 60%;position: absolute;box-sizing: border-box;bottom: 0;left: 0;}
.tab-hd2 li{ float:left; width:33.3%; color:#fff; text-align:center; cursor:pointer;padding: 58px 0 0 0;box-sizing: border-box;transition: all .6s;height: 148px;line-height: 26px;box-sizing: border-box;font-weight: bold;font-size: 24px;}
.tab-hd2 li.active{ background:#1d94e9;color: #fff;}
.tab-bd2 li{display:none; font-size:24px;}
.tab-bd2 li.thisclass{ display:list-item;}
.tab-bd2 li h2{ position: absolute;top: 42%;left:3%;color: #ffd964;}
.tab-bd2 li img{width: 100%;}
.tab-hd2 li em{display: block;font-weight: normal;}
.synews {
  margin-top: 90px;
  padding-bottom: 30px;
}
.synews h3{
  display: block;
  color: #1d94e9;
  font-weight: bold;
}
.synews h3 b{
  font-size: 32px;
  display: block;
  color: #000;
}
.synews ul{margin-top: 20px;}
.synews li{width:31%;float: left;margin-right: 2%;}
.synews li b{font-weight: normal;height: 60px;line-height: 60px;}
.synews li i{display: block;font-style: normal;margin-bottom: 20px;}
.synews li p{color: rgb(179, 179, 179);}
#footer {
  background: #282828;
  width: 100%;
  margin-top: 30px;
}
#footer .footer_con {
  width: 90%;
  margin: 0px auto 0;
  padding-top: 30px;
  box-sizing: border-box;
}
#footer .footer_con .f1 {
  width: 28%;
}
#footer .footer_con .f1 img {
  padding-top: 10px;
}
#footer .footer_con .f1 .box {
  background: url(dtel.png) left no-repeat;
  padding-left: 60px;
}
#footer .footer_con .f1 .box em {
  display: block;
  color: #fff;
}
#footer .footer_con .f1 .box b {
  color: #fff;
}
#footer .footer_con .f1 .box1 {
  color: #fff;
  margin: 10px 0 0 0;
  line-height: 190%;
  font-size: 18px;
}
#footer .footer_con .f2 {
  width: 10%;
  margin-left: 2%;
}
#footer .footer_con .f2 a {
  color: #fff;
  font-size: 14px;
}
#footer .footer_con .f3 {
  width: 18%;
  margin-left: 3%;
}
#footer .footer_con .f3 a {
  color: #fff;
  font-size: 18px;
  overflow: hidden;
  text-overflow: ellipsis;
  white-space: nowrap;
  float: left;
  width:100%;
  margin-right: 10px;
  line-height: 32px;
}
#footer .footer_con .f4 {
  width: 10%;
  margin-left: 2%;
}
#footer .footer_con .f4 a {
  color: #fff;
  font-size: 14px;
}
#footer .footer_con .f5 {
  width: 12%;
  box-sizing: border-box;
}
#footer .footer_con .f5 a {
  color: #fff;
}
#footer .footer_con .f5 img {
  padding: 10px 0;
}
#footer .footer_con .f5 .item span {
  color: #fff;
  font-size: 14px;
  text-align: center;
  display: block;
}
#footer .footer_con .f5 .item img {
  width: 100%;
}
#footer .f3::-webkit-scrollbar {
  width: 5px;
  height: 5px;
  background-color: #fff;
}
#footer .f3::-webkit-scrollbar-track {
  border-radius: 0;
  background-color: #fff;
}
#footer .f3::-webkit-scrollbar-thumb {
  border-radius: 50px;
  width: 5px;
  height: 5px;
  background-color: #1a3884;
}
#footer h3 {
  font-weight: bold;
  color: #fff;
  position: relative;
  margin-bottom: 6px;
}
.mxhz .w1400 {
  padding: 0px 0 60px 0;
}
.mxhz .w1400 ul {
  text-align: center;
  margin-top: 20px;
}
.mxhz .w1400 ul li {
  display: inline-block;
  width: 20%;
  padding: 30px 2%;
  border-right: 1px solid #ebebeb;
}
.mxhz .w1400 ul li img {
  margin: 0 auto 30px auto;
}
.mxhz .w1400 ul li b {
  display: block;
  margin-bottom: 10px;
}
.copyright {
  background: #282828;
  border-top: 1px solid rgba(204, 204, 204, 0.212);
  padding-top: 10px;
}
.copyright a {
  color: #fff;
}